AISI 316 Stainless Steel vs. Silver Bromide

AISI 316 stainless steel and silver bromide belong to fundamentally different material chemistries. AISI 316 stainless steel is a metal, while silver bromide is a ceramic material. Therefore, their performance will be even more dissimilar than would be suggested by the difference in properties. There are 9 material properties with values for both materials.
